How they compare
Faroe Islands currently reports 124.42 kg/ha against 93.61 kg/ha in Costa Rica, a difference of 30.81 kg/ha.
That makes Faroe Islands's figure about 1.3 times Costa Rica's.
Across all 63 years both countries report, Faroe Islands has been ahead every year.
Costa Rica ranks 5th and Faroe Islands ranks 3rd of 186 countries.
Faroe Islands has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Costa Rica | Faroe Islands |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 21.85 kg/ha | 138.04 kg/ha | 116.18 kg/ha | Faroe Islands |
| 1970s | 36.46 kg/ha | 111.26 kg/ha | 74.8 kg/ha | Faroe Islands |
| 1980s | 40.85 kg/ha | 120.9 kg/ha | 80.05 kg/ha | Faroe Islands |
| 1990s | 69.98 kg/ha | 133.53 kg/ha | 63.54 kg/ha | Faroe Islands |
| 2000s | 77.7 kg/ha | 128.48 kg/ha | 50.78 kg/ha | Faroe Islands |
| 2010s | 95.17 kg/ha | 133.42 kg/ha | 38.25 kg/ha | Faroe Islands |
| 2020s | 93.92 kg/ha | 124.01 kg/ha | 30.08 kg/ha | Faroe Islands |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The Cropland Nutrient balance domain contains information on the flows of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ium from mineral fertilizer, manure applied, atmospheric deposition, crop removal, and biological fixation over cropland and per unit area of cropland. The flows are aggregated to total inputs and total outputs, from which the overall nutrient balance and nutrient use efficiency on cropland are calculated. Statistics are disseminated in units of tonnes and in kg/ha, as appropriate. Nutrient use efficiency is expressed as a fraction (%).
